set_values_to
ArgumentThe function creates the variables specified by the set_values_to
argument,
catches errors, provides user friendly error messages, and optionally checks
the type of the created variables.
process_set_values_to(dataset, set_values_to = NULL, expected_types = NULL)
dataset |
Input dataset
|
set_values_to |
Variables to set A named list returned by
|
expected_types |
If the argument is specified, the specified variables are checked whether
the specified type matches the type of the variables created by
|
The input dataset with the variables specified by set_values_to
added/updated
